Just picked this up today at the fleamarket. $5 and it is NOS but no idea what it is from. Here are a couple of pics. The guy said they were for pickup trucks? It seems to have a mono filament bulb and my guess is 6v. He had a box of about 8 of them and some were painted Army green (flat). The lens is glass and the inner gasket is cork. Got any ideas? early big-truck cab marker or clearance lamps, caught on as accessories for pickups; above the windshield, 3 in the middle & 2 at outsides.

in modern times they changed to only amber lenses on forward-facing lamps.
